summ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Damien Krotkine <dams@gentoo.org>2004-10-15 09:59:57 +0000
committerDamien Krotkine <dams@gentoo.org>2004-10-15 09:59:57 +0000
commitd2d3757589436fe945430731dba7f7e3bcb466d1 (patch)
treec9ecb42c0aa9b1755c97784783af801305b2135d /app-office/qhacc
parentInitial ebuild provided by Michael Owen <mowen@costco.com> in bug #65542. (diff)
downloadgentoo-2-d2d3757589436fe945430731dba7f7e3bcb466d1.tar.gz
gentoo-2-d2d3757589436fe945430731dba7f7e3bcb466d1.tar.bz2
gentoo-2-d2d3757589436fe945430731dba7f7e3bcb466d1.zip
mysql and psql plugin lib location, unified patch application
Diffstat (limited to 'app-office/qhacc')
-rw-r--r--app-office/qhacc/ChangeLog7
-rw-r--r--app-office/qhacc/files/qhacc-3.2.1-mysql_plugin_libs.patch15
-rw-r--r--app-office/qhacc/files/qhacc-3.2.1-psql_plugin_libs.patch15
-rw-r--r--app-office/qhacc/qhacc-3.2.1.ebuild6
4 files changed, 40 insertions, 3 deletions
diff --git a/app-office/qhacc/ChangeLog b/app-office/qhacc/ChangeLog
index 8833360d84b2..d26ecde9cce2 100644
--- a/app-office/qhacc/ChangeLog
+++ b/app-office/qhacc/ChangeLog
@@ -1,6 +1,11 @@
# ChangeLog for app-office/qhacc
# Copyright 2002-2004 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/app-office/qhacc/ChangeLog,v 1.16 2004/10/14 00:21:47 carlo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-office/qhacc/ChangeLog,v 1.17 2004/10/15 09:59:57 dams Exp $
+
+ 15 Oct 2004; <dams@gentoo.org> +files/qhacc-3.2.1-mysql_plugin_libs.patch,
+ +files/qhacc-3.2.1-psql_plugin_libs.patch, qhacc-3.2.1.ebuild:
+ . mysql and psql plugin lib location
+ . unified patch application
14 Oct 2004; Carsten Lohrke <carlo@gentoo.org>
+files/qhacc-3.2.1-sandbox.patch, qhacc-3.2.1.ebuild:
diff --git a/app-office/qhacc/files/qhacc-3.2.1-mysql_plugin_libs.patch b/app-office/qhacc/files/qhacc-3.2.1-mysql_plugin_libs.patch
new file mode 100644
index 000000000000..4b83ae4a8e66
--- /dev/null
+++ b/app-office/qhacc/files/qhacc-3.2.1-mysql_plugin_libs.patch
@@ -0,0 +1,15 @@
+--- plugins/mysql/Makefile.am.old 2004-10-15 10:27:20.107295696 +0200
++++ plugins/mysql/Makefile.am 2004-10-15 10:29:03.160629208 +0200
+@@ -34,8 +34,8 @@
+ mkdir -p $(dbdir)
+ if test ! -L $(dbdir)/libmysqlio.so ; then cd $(dbdir); ln -s $(libdir)/libmysqlio.so $(dbdir) ; fi
+ mkdir -p $(importdir)
+- if test ! -L $(importdir)/libmysqlio.so ; then cd $(importdir); ln -s ../../lib/libmysqlio.so $(importdir) ; fi
++ if test ! -L $(importdir)/libmysqlio.so ; then cd $(importdir); ln -s $(libdir)/libmysqlio.so $(importdir) ; fi
+ mkdir -p $(exportdir)
+- if test ! -L $(exportdir)/libmysqlio.so ; then cd $(exportdir); ln -s ../../lib/libmysqlio.so $(exportdir) ; fi
++ if test ! -L $(exportdir)/libmysqlio.so ; then cd $(exportdir); ln -s $(libdir)/libmysqlio.so $(exportdir) ; fi
+
+-endif
+\ No newline at end of file
++endif
diff --git a/app-office/qhacc/files/qhacc-3.2.1-psql_plugin_libs.patch b/app-office/qhacc/files/qhacc-3.2.1-psql_plugin_libs.patch
new file mode 100644
index 000000000000..9aea54e1bb18
--- /dev/null
+++ b/app-office/qhacc/files/qhacc-3.2.1-psql_plugin_libs.patch
@@ -0,0 +1,15 @@
+--- plugins/psql/Makefile.am.old 2004-10-15 10:29:16.881543312 +0200
++++ plugins/psql/Makefile.am 2004-10-15 10:29:30.599457872 +0200
+@@ -34,8 +34,8 @@
+ mkdir -p $(dbdir)
+ if test ! -L $(dbdir)/libpsqlio.so ; then cd $(dbdir); ln -s $(libdir)/libpsqlio.so $(dbdir) ; fi
+ mkdir -p $(importdir)
+- if test ! -L $(importdir)/libpsqlio.so ; then cd $(importdir); ln -s ../../lib/libpsqlio.so $(importdir) ; fi
++ if test ! -L $(importdir)/libpsqlio.so ; then cd $(importdir); ln -s $(libdir)/libpsqlio.so $(importdir) ; fi
+ mkdir -p $(exportdir)
+- if test ! -L $(exportdir)/libpsqlio.so ; then cd $(exportdir); ln -s ../../lib/libpsqlio.so $(exportdir) ; fi
++ if test ! -L $(exportdir)/libpsqlio.so ; then cd $(exportdir); ln -s $(libdir)/libpsqlio.so $(exportdir) ; fi
+
+-endif
+\ No newline at end of file
++endif
diff --git a/app-office/qhacc/qhacc-3.2.1.ebuild b/app-office/qhacc/qhacc-3.2.1.ebuild
index d50469ccc1b4..79d16935d692 100644
--- a/app-office/qhacc/qhacc-3.2.1.ebuild
+++ b/app-office/qhacc/qhacc-3.2.1.ebuild
@@ -1,6 +1,6 @@
# Copyright 1999-2004 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/app-office/qhacc/qhacc-3.2.1.ebuild,v 1.4 2004/10/14 00:21:47 carlo Exp $
+# $Header: /var/cvsroot/gentoo-x86/app-office/qhacc/qhacc-3.2.1.ebuild,v 1.5 2004/10/15 09:59:57 dams Exp $
inherit libtool kde-functions eutils
@@ -25,7 +25,9 @@ src_unpack() {
unpack ${A}
cd ${S}
elibtoolize
- epatch ${FILESDIR}/${P}-sandbox.patch
+ for name in sandbox mysql_plugin_libs psql_plugin_libs; do
+ epatch ${FILESDIR}/${P}-$name.patch || die "failed applying the patch ${P}-$name.patch"
+ done
}
src_compile() {